About GST Return Filed in Kachekhani, BALAGHAT

All individuals registered under the GST Act are required to periodically furnish sales, purchase, and tax (ITC) details by filing returns with the GST Authorities. Before filing any return, payment of tax due is mandatory; otherwise, the return will be considered invalid.

For regular taxpayers, these forms are applicable:

  • Form GSTR-1 – Monthly outward supply details must be filed by the 10th of the next month.
  • Form GSTR-2 – Details of inward supplies filed monthly by the 15th of next month (SUSPENDED).
  • Form GSTR-3 – The monthly return with tax payment to be submitted by the 20th of the following month (SUSPENDED).
  • Form GSTR-9 – Yearly return filing by 31st December of the subsequent financial year.

Serious Consequences of Not Filing GST Returns on Time

Every person registered under the GST Act must file returns periodically, providing details of sales, purchases, and tax paid (ITC) and collected thereon. The return will be invalid unless due taxes are paid before submission.

Heavy Late Fees

₹50 to ₹200 per day for each pending return.

GSTIN Cancellation

Consistent non-filing can get your registration suspended or cancelled.

Interest on Outstanding Tax

18% interest on due taxes until paid.

Blocked Input Tax Credit (ITC)

Without filing returns, your ITC claim will be blocked — increasing tax cost.

Overview of GST Return Filing in Kachekhani, BALAGHAT

Every person registered under the GST Act has to periodically furnish the details of sales, purchases, and tax paid (ITC) and collected thereon by filing the return with GST Authorities. Payment of due taxes is required before filing a return, or else it will be considered invalid.

Legal Suvidha Experts will guide you on the applicability and compliances under the new GST regime. GST registration would be required for all enterprises involved in the buying, selling, or delivery of services exceeding Rs.10 lakhs a year in north-eastern and hill states, while the limit is Rs.20 lakhs for the rest of India. All entities having GST registration would be required to file GST returns. GST return filing would be mandatory for all GST registered entities, irrespective of whether there was any activity/sale during the return filing period. All registered taxpayers are obligated to submit three returns each month and one annual return. Similarly, there are separate returns for a taxpayer registered under the composition scheme, the taxpayer registered as an Input Service Distributor, or a person liable to deduct or collect tax (TDS/TCS).

The following forms are applicable for normal taxpayers:

  • Form GSTR-1 – Details of outward supplies must be submitted monthly by the 10th of the following month.
  • Form GSTR-2 – Inward supply details should be filed monthly by the 15th of the next month (SUSPENDED).
  • Form GSTR-3 – The monthly return, along with the payment of due tax, is required by the 20th of the following month (SUSPENDED).
  • Form GSTR-9 – The yearly return is due by 31st December following the financial year.

Documents Required For GST Return Filing in Kachekhani, BALAGHAT

Return / Form Details By Whom? Due Date
GSTR-1 Details regarding outward supplies of taxable goods and/or services made. Registered Taxable Supplier 10th of the next month
GSTR-2 Details regarding inward supplies and claiming input tax credit on taxable goods/services. Registered Taxable Recipient 15th of the next month
GSTR-3 Return based on the finalization of details of outward and inward supplies, including tax payment. Registered Taxable Person 20th of the next month
GSTR-4 Quarterly return for compounding taxable person. Composition Supplier 18th of the month succeeding quarter
GSTR-5 Return for Non-Resident foreign taxable person. Non-Resident Taxable Person 20th of the next month
GSTR-6 Return for Input Service Distributor. Input Service Distributor 15th of the next month
GSTR-7 Return filed by tax deductors at source. Tax Deductor 10th of the next month
GSTR-8 Details of supplies made through e-commerce operators and taxes collected. E-commerce Operator/Tax Collector 10th of the next month
GSTR-9 Yearly return Registered Taxable Person 31st December of the next financial year
GSTR-10 Final return upon registration cancellation. A taxable person whose registration has been surrendered or canceled. Three months from the date of cancellation or cancellation order.
GSTR-11 Details to be filed by persons with UIN claiming a refund. A person having UIN and claiming a refund 28th of the month following the month for which the statement is filed
